As your first airsoft rifle, you are better off purchasing an AEG to start. Something that's a good "all around" rifle like an Ak or M4, keep it stock the first season and get a feel for the game.
Grabbing a sniper rifle and ghillie may sound like a great way to start, but that role takes alot of time, money and patience to get right, both in kitting yourself and your rifle out, and in developing your fieldcraft to the point where you will be effective as a sniper.
